Üsküdar University ÜSKÜDAR UNIVERSITY METABOLIC AND INFLAMMATORY DISEASES APPLICATION AND RESEARCH CENTER REGULATION PART ONE Initial Provisions Objective ARTICLE 1- (1) The purpose of this Regulation is to regulate the procedures and principles regarding the objectives, fields of activity, governing bodies, duties of the governing bodies and the working style of Üsküdar University Metabolic and Inflammatory Diseases Application and Research Center. Scope ARTICLE 2- (1) This Regulation covers the provisions regarding the aims, fields of activity, governing bodies, duties of the governing bodies and working style of Üsküdar University Metabolic and Inflammatory Diseases Application and Research Center. Basis ARTICLE 3- (1) This Regulation has been prepared based on subparagraph (2) of subparagraph (d) of the first paragraph (d) of Article 7 and Article 14 of the Higher Education Law dated 4/11/1981 and numbered 2547. Definitions ARTICLE 4- (1) In this Regulation; a) Advisory Board: The Advisory Board of the Center, b) Center: Üsküdar University Metabolic and Inflammatory Diseases Application and Research Center, c) Metabolic and inflammatory diseases: Karaciğer, beyin, pankreas ve adipoz doku gibi birçok metabolik organlarda metabolizmanın ve immün cevabın bozulması ile ortaya çıkan obezite, diyabet, dislipidemi, ateroskleroz, yağlı karaciğer hastalığı, alzheimer gibi bir grup bozukluğu kapsayan bir tanı başlığını, ç) Director: Director of the Center, d) Rector: Rector of Üsküdar University, e) University: Üsküdar University, f) Board of Directors The Board of Directors of the Center, refers to. PART TWO Aims and Areas of Activity of the Center Objectives of the Center ARTICLE 5- (1) The objectives of the Center are as follows: a) To conduct applications and researches on the basic mechanisms governing metabolism and the complex relationship of metabolism with human health and diseases in Turkey and abroad in cooperation with the relevant departments, departments and related application and research centers of the University. b) To monitor scientific developments in metabolic and inflammatory diseases, to design basic and clinical research projects that will contribute, to cooperate with other scientific institutions, and to provide services to other institutions in relation to its subject and facilities. c) To establish programs for the prevention, treatment and awareness-raising of metabolic and inflammatory diseases. ç) To organize national and international seminars, conferences and symposiums on metabolic and inflammatory diseases within the scope of the provisions of the relevant legislation. Areas of activity of the Center ARTICLE 6- (1) The fields of activity of the Center are as follows: a) To monitor technological and scientific developments in all basic medical sciences in the world. b) Developing, conducting and finalizing projects to explain the molecular mechanisms of metabolic and inflammatory diseases in order to form the research infrastructure of the Center. c) To research, develop and apply molecules that have the potential to be used in the treatment of metabolic and inflammatory diseases. ç) To cooperate with national and international organizations conducting biological and clinical studies in the diagnosis and treatment of metabolic and inflammatory diseases d) To participate in and organize scientific programs such as conferences, seminars, congresses and symposiums on innovations in metabolic and inflammatory diseases within the scope of the provisions of the relevant legislation, and to announce the results obtained to the relevant institutions. e) To carry out activities to raise public awareness about metabolic and inflammatory diseases. f) To carry out other activities determined by the Rector and/or the Board of Trustees or decided by the University Administrative Board within the scope of the Center. PART THREE Governing Bodies and Duties of the Center Governing bodies of the Center ARTICLE 7- (1) The governing bodies of the Center are as follows: a) Director. b) Board of Directors. c) Advisory Board. Director and deputy director ARTICLE 8- (1) The Director is appointed by the Rector for three years from among the full-time faculty members of the University who have studies related to the fields of activity of the Center. The Director whose term expires may be reappointed. The Director is dismissed in the same manner as he/she was appointed. (2) Upon the proposal of the Director, the Rector may appoint one person from among the faculty members related to the field of study of the Center as the deputy director. The deputy director deputizes when the director is absent from his/her duty. In the event of a deputation lasting more than six months, a new Director shall be appointed. Duties of the Director ARTICLE 9- (1) The duties of the Director are as follows: a) To chair the Board of Directors. b) To take the necessary measures for the regular and effective conduct and supervision of the activities of the Center. c) To make the assignments required by the work of the Center. ç) To submit the report on the general status and functioning of the Center to the Rector at the end of each academic year and when requested, after receiving the opinion of the Board of Directors. (2) The Director is primarily responsible to the Rector for the regular execution of the activities in line with the objectives of the Center, for the supervision and control of all activities of the Center and for obtaining the results. Board of Directors ARTICLE 10- (1) The Board of Directors consists of the Director and a total of five members appointed by the Rector from among the University faculty members or experts who have studies related to the fields of activity of the Center. (2) The term of office of the members of the Board of Directors is three years. Members whose term expires may be reappointed. New members are appointed to complete the remaining term in place of the members who leave before their term expires or who are assigned abroad for more than three months. Upon the invitation of the Director, the Board of Directors convenes at least twice a year ordinarily and extraordinarily when necessary, discusses the agenda items prepared by the Director and takes decisions. The Board of Directors convenes with absolute majority and decisions are taken by majority vote. Duties of the Board of Directors ARTICLE 11- (1) The duties of the Board of Directors are as follows: a) To ensure the preparation and implementation of plans and programs related to the fields of activity of the Center. b) To prepare the Center's investment, plan and budget draft and submit it to the Rector for approval. c) To evaluate the requests regarding education, practice, research, service production and publication and make recommendations. ç) To establish temporary specialization groups related to the activities of the Center when necessary and to regulate their duties. d) To organize training programs within the scope of the provisions of the relevant legislation and to issue certificates of participation, certificates of achievement and similar documents at the end of these programs. e) To evaluate and decide on the issues to be brought by the Director regarding the management of the Center. Advisory Board ARTICLE 12- (1) The Advisory Board consists of the Director and up to ten members appointed by the Rector from among the faculty members of the University and persons and representatives of organizations operating at national and international level from outside the University who have studies related to the fields of activity of the Center and who are thought to contribute to the Center with their studies. The Advisory Board is chaired by the Director. (2) The term of office of the Advisory Board members is three years. A member whose term expires may be reappointed. The Advisory Board convenes at least once a year upon the call of the Director. Duties of the Advisory Board ARTICLE 13- (1) The Advisory Board makes evaluations on the activities of the Center and gives advisory opinions. SECTION FOUR Miscellaneous and Final Provisions Staffing needs ARTICLE 14- (1) The academic, technical and administrative personnel needs of the Center are met by the personnel assigned by the Rector in accordance with Article 13 of the Law No. 2547. Expenditure Authorized ARTICLE 15- (1) The expenditure authority of the Center is the Chairman of the Board of Trustees. The Chairman of the Board of Trustees may delegate this authority to the Rector or the Director. Cases where there is no provision ARTICLE 16- (1) In cases where there are no provisions in this Regulation, the provisions of other relevant legislation and the decisions of the Senate are applied. Effectiveness ARTICLE 17- (1) This Regulation shall enter into force on the date of its publication. Execution ARTICLE 18- (1) The provisions of this Regulation shall be executed by the Rector of Üsküdar University. |
